1 Creative Approaches to Making Art
Choose one object to use as a reference. Make 12 different artworks with the same object.

2 Ways to change it~ Include art elements.
Change the composition. (design principles) Use techniques with materials. Change the style. Change the medium. (art supply) Use more than one medium. Change the colors. (art elements) Have fun and be creative with it. Experiment/ play. Do more than one of these. Background- scene/ pattern/ design/other? Be adventurous! Make something up!

5 Composition Add variety. Different variations of same object.
Create a focus point. Emphasize an area. Size- Make it larger or smaller- zoom in/ crop it. View- Change the angle that we view the object. Placement- Move the object to a different space in the composition Create repetition- pattern Add more objects or creative background.

7 Material Techniques Scribbling Sew on buttons Stitch on it
Shapes that don’t touch Stylize it Stippling Sharpie on the back- bleed Glue things on 3D relief Print multiples Use a spray bottle Cut holes glue something underneath Oil pastel/ watercolor Wrinkle the paper See-thru paper Cut it/ Rip it. Scratch art Drip paint Straw blowing Splatter paint Flip artwork around as you work on it Stencils printed on it. Resist with glue/ mod podge

20 Creativity Number of responses- did you do all 12?
Differentiation from the norm or average answers. Unique individual response Risk-taking- something new- outside your comfort zone. Take a chance. Elaboration- detail and time spent on it. Experimentation-layering supplies and combining them. Mixed media
